Roha has a population of 262 as recorded in the 2011 Census. It falls under the jurisdiction of Khargaon Gram Panchayat and the Roha Block Panchayat in Roha District. The village has 53 households and is identified by village code 554413. Roha is located in the 402109 postal area, contributing significantly to the rural administrative structure of Roha Sub-District.

Total Population of Roha

As of the 2011 census, Population of Roha has a population of approximately 262 people, where the male population is 140 and the female population is 122.

Total 262
Male 140
Female 122

Household in Roha

There are approximately 53 households in Roha. The average household size in the village is about 4 persons per house.
